  • Serves: 4 servings

Ingredients

1/4 cup onion (chopped)
1/4 cup green pepper (chopped)
1/2 cup celery (chopped)
2 cans green beans
low-sodium (14.5 ounces each
drained)
1 can tomatoes
low-sodium (14.5 ounces)

Steps

Wash hands with soap and water.
Peel and chop the onion.
Chop the green pepper and celery.
Drain the liquid from the green beans. Rinse with water.
Put the green beans in a saucepan. Add enough water to cover them
Cook the green beans on low heat until tender. Then drain off the water.
Combine all the ingredients in a skillet.
Cook over medium heat for 15 minutes, until the celery is tender and the food is hot.
